随着移动互联网技术的不断演进,金融APP开发已成为金融机构实现数字化转型的核心抓手。在用户对金融服务的安全性、响应速度与个性化体验要求日益提升的背景下,一款成熟的金融APP不仅需要承载基础的账户管理、交易查询等功能,更需具备高可用性、强安全防护与灵活扩展能力。尤其是在当前金融科技快速迭代的环境中,如何通过科学的架构设计保障系统稳定性,同时有效控制开发周期,成为决定项目成败的关键因素。本文将围绕金融APP开发中的三大核心维度——架构设计、工期管控与实际意义展开深度解析,帮助开发者和企业决策者理清思路,提升落地效率。
在金融APP开发过程中,架构设计是决定系统长期稳定运行的基石。一个合理的架构不仅要满足当前业务需求,还需为未来功能拓展预留空间。微服务架构因其模块化、独立部署的优势,正逐渐成为主流选择。通过将登录认证、支付处理、风控审核等核心功能拆分为独立的服务单元,不仅可以降低系统耦合度,还能在出现故障时实现局部隔离,避免“牵一发而动全身”的连锁反应。与此同时,分布式数据库的应用也极大提升了数据处理能力与容灾能力,尤其在面对高并发交易场景时,能够有效分担压力,保障数据一致性。
安全性方面,多层认证机制不可或缺。除了传统的用户名密码验证外,结合短信验证码、生物识别(如指纹、人脸识别)以及动态令牌(OTP)等多重手段,可显著降低账户被盗风险。此外,敏感数据在传输与存储过程中必须采用端到端加密,遵循国家金融信息安全管理规范,确保符合《网络安全法》《数据安全法》等相关法规要求。对于涉及资金流转的金融类应用,还应引入实时风控引擎,对异常操作行为进行智能识别与拦截,从源头防范欺诈风险。

开发工期:平衡质量与效率的现实挑战
尽管技术架构已趋于成熟,但金融APP开发的实际工期往往受到多重因素影响。首先是需求变更频繁——客户在项目推进中常因市场变化或战略调整提出新功能需求,导致原有开发计划被打乱。其次是合规审查严格,尤其是涉及银行、证券、保险等持牌机构的项目,需通过层层监管审核,包括但不限于等保测评、第三方安全审计及金融行业标准认证,这一过程耗时较长。
为应对上述挑战,模块化开发与敏捷迭代策略被广泛采纳。将整体功能划分为若干可独立交付的模块,如用户中心、理财商城、信贷申请等,每模块按“小步快跑”原则完成开发、测试与上线,既能加快整体进度,又能及时获取用户反馈并优化产品。同时,自动化测试工具的引入大幅减少了重复性人工测试工作量,覆盖单元测试、接口测试、压力测试等多个层面,显著缩短了回归测试周期。借助CI/CD(持续集成/持续交付)流水线,开发团队可在每日甚至每小时级别完成版本更新,极大提升了交付效率。
金融APP开发的意义:不止于功能升级,更是价值重构
从宏观视角看,金融APP开发的意义早已超越单纯的技术实现,它正在推动金融服务的普惠化进程。通过手机端即可完成开户、转账、理财配置、信用评估等一系列操作,极大降低了传统金融服务的门槛,尤其惠及偏远地区人群与小微企业主。与此同时,金融机构借助数据分析与人工智能算法,能够基于用户行为画像提供精准推荐,实现“千人千面”的个性化服务体验,从而增强用户黏性与转化率。
对企业而言,金融APP开发也是降本增效的重要路径。相比线下网点运营成本,线上平台维护成本更低,且能全天候服务,显著提升资源利用率。此外,通过沉淀用户行为数据,企业可反向优化产品设计、营销策略与风险控制模型,形成良性循环。长远来看,具备强大技术底座与用户体验优势的金融APP,将成为金融机构构建核心竞争力的关键资产。
在这一进程中,专业团队的支持尤为关键。我们专注于金融APP开发领域多年,深谙行业合规要求与技术演进趋势,擅长结合客户需求定制高安全、高性能的解决方案。无论是从微服务架构选型到分布式部署,还是从敏捷开发流程到自动化测试体系搭建,我们都积累了丰富的实战经验。我们坚持“以用户为中心”的设计理念,注重每一个交互细节的打磨,力求让每一款金融类产品既安全可靠,又简洁易用。17723342546
欢迎微信扫码咨询